Stone paver repair services involve fixing and restoring paved surfaces made from natural stone materials, such as flagstone, slate, or limestone. Over time, these surfaces can develop issues like cracked, loose, or uneven stones due to shifting ground, heavy foot traffic, or weather conditions. Repair work typically includes resetting displaced stones, filling in cracks or gaps, and replacing damaged pieces to ensure the surface remains stable and visually appealing. Skilled contractors use specialized techniques to preserve the natural look of the stone while restoring its structural integrity.
Many common problems prompt the need for stone paver repair. Cracks and chips can occur from freeze-thaw cycles or impact damage, while uneven pavers may cause tripping hazards or drainage issues. Loose stones can shift out of place, leading to a wobbly or unstable surface. In some cases, weeds or moss grow between the stones, further weakening the structure. Repairing these issues helps prevent further deterioration, extends the lifespan of the paved area, and maintains safety and curb appeal for property owners.

The overview below groups typical Stone Paver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Brighton,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- minor fixes like crack filling or joint resealing typically cost between $250 and $600 for many routine jobs. Most local contractors handle these within this mid-range, depending on the extent of damage. Larger or more complex repairs can push costs higher but remain less common.
Surface Resurfacing - resurfacing or restoring paver surfaces usually falls within $1,000 to $3,000 for standard projects. Many projects land in this range, especially when only surface-level repairs are needed, while more extensive work can increase the price.
Full Paver Replacement - complete removal and replacement of paver areas often costs between $3,500 and $8,000. Such projects are less frequent and tend to involve larger, more involved work that local pros handle on a case-by-case basis.
Large or Custom Projects - extensive or custom-designed paver installations can exceed $10,000, depending on size and complexity. These higher-tier projects are less common and usually involve detailed planning and specialized craftsmanship by local contractors.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of stone paver damage can be repaired? Local contractors can address issues such as cracks, uneven surfaces, loose stones, and staining to restore the appearance and functionality of stone pavers.
How do professionals fix uneven or settled stone pavers? They typically lift the affected stones, re-level the base, and reset the pavers to ensure a stable and even surface.
Can damaged or cracked stones be replaced during repair? Yes, service providers can replace broken or severely damaged stones to match the existing pattern and maintain the paver layout.
What methods are used to remove stains from stone pavers? Local contractors may use cleaning solutions, pressure washing, or gentle abrasives to remove stains without damaging the stone.
Is sealing recommended after stone paver repairs? Many service providers suggest sealing to protect the pavers from future damage and staining, helping to extend their lifespan.
